How I work
I use an integrative approach, which means I draw on a range of therapeutic models—including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T)—to tailor the work to your unique needs. Whether you’re looking for practical tools to manage unhelpful thoughts or deeper insight into emotions and past experiences, we’ll find a way of working that feels right for you.
In our sessions, we’ll work together to untangle what’s going on—looking at patterns, thoughts, and behaviours—and build healthier, more sustainable ways to cope and grow.
I also work with couples, helping partners communicate more openly, reconnect emotionally, and move through conflict with greater understanding and empathy. My goal is to support you both in creating the kind of relationship you want.
I have experience in working with adult (18+) clients with a variety of issues including anxiety, panic, OCD, depression, addiction, relationship problems, grief, and low self esteem.

ADHD Coaching
As an ADHD coach, I use Cognitive Behavioural Coaching (CBC) to help people with Attention-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der develop practical skills and strategies for managing their daily lives more effectively. Through CBC, I work with clients to improve organisation, time management, focus, and follow-through on tasks. Instead of focusing on past experiences, CBC emphasises creating personalised systems, routines, and actionable strategies that support clients in achieving specific goals—whether that’s performing better at work, balancing responsibilities, or building healthy habits. I provide structure, accountability, and encouragement, helping each person leverage their strengths and navigate challenges with greater confidence and clarity.
Please note I am not qualified to provide an ADHD diagnosis.
